Waterfall landscaping services involve designing, installing, and maintaining decorative waterfalls that enhance the visual appeal of a property’s outdoor space. These features can range from small, tranquil cascades to larger, more elaborate waterfalls that become focal points in a yard or garden. Skilled service providers work with homeowners to select appropriate locations, create natural-looking rock formations, and incorporate water pumps and lighting to achieve a stunning, functional feature. Proper installation ensures the waterfall operates smoothly and adds a dynamic element to the landscape, creating a peaceful ambiance and increasing curb appeal.

This type of landscaping helps address common problems such as drainage issues, erosion, and stagnant water pools. A professionally installed waterfall can improve water flow and manage excess runoff, preventing damage to lawns and foundations. Additionally, waterfalls can serve as natural sound barriers, masking unwanted noise from traffic or neighbors, and can attract local wildlife like birds and butterflies. The overview below groups typical Waterfall Landsca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Portland, ME.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Waterfall Repairs - Typical costs for minor repairs or adjustments to existing waterfalls gener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this middle range, with fewer projects requiring extensive work. Local contractors often handle these projects efficiently within this budget.

Mid-Size Waterfall Installations - Installing a new, moderate-sized waterfall usually costs between $1,000 and $3,500. This range covers most standard projects, with larger or more complex designs potentially exceeding $4,000. Many local service providers can complete these installations within this typical budget.

Full Waterfall Replacement - Replacing an entire waterfall system can range from $4,000 to $8,000 or more, depending on size and materials. Larger, more intricate projects tend to push into higher price brackets, but most replacements stay within this range.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ific site conditions.

Custom or Large-Scale Water Features - Custom-designed waterfalls or large-scale features can cost $10,000 and above, especially for elaborate, multi-tiered systems. While fewer projects reach this level, many custom jobs are tailored to unique landscape needs and budgets. Experienced local contractors can help determine the appropriate scope and cost.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of adding a waterfall feature to a landscape? A waterfall can enhance the visual appeal of a yard, create soothing sounds, and add a calming atmosphere to outdoor spaces in Portland, ME.

What types of waterfall designs do local contractors typically install? Contractors often offer a variety of styles, including naturalistic rock waterfalls, tiered cascades, and modern geometric features to complement different landscape themes.

What materials are commonly used for waterfall landscaping? Common materials include natural stone, boulders, and durable concrete, chosen to blend seamlessly with existing landscaping and withstand local weather conditions.

How can a waterfall be integrated into an existing garden or yard? A professional can help plan the placement and design to ensure the waterfall complements existing features and fits within the available space.

What maintenance is typically required for a waterfall feature? Regular cleaning of debris, checking water flow, and maintaining pumps are common tasks to keep a waterfall functioning smoothly in Portland's climate.
